Politicans condemn more Pro-IRA chants at Dublin Airport following Ireland team video




Several politicians have condemned footage which appears to show a group of passengers at Dublin Airport singing a pro-IRA song.

The video was posted to social media on Saturday and features Celtic Symphony lyrics by The Wolfe Tones.

Alliance Party MP Stephen Farry said on Twitter: ‘Most disgraceful behaviour.

We are seeing a growing pattern of incidents of sectarian chanting in different parts of society.

Here are real dangers in this kind of behavior being normalized or considered acceptable.

Attempts to try to rationalize this are just as pathetic as the singing itself.

There was no good IRA with just ‘a few mistakes’. It all went wrong.

Northern Ireland Office Minister Steve Baker said: “I am deeply shocked and concerned to see this behaviour at Dublin Airport,” reports Mirror.

“This is profoundly disrespectful to the victims of terrorism” reported Mirror.

According to Mirror, Fianna Fail TD for Dublin North West Paul McAuliffe said: “We build the case for a united Ireland by creating a shared island”

One doesn’t necessarily lead to the other, but it makes this place we call home a better place for all of us to live

A Dublin Airport spokesperson said: “daa operates Dublin Airport and our top priority is to ensure the safety of passengers and staff and to operate the airport efficiently, reports Mirror.

He added, “The responsibility for the behavior of the passengers in this case rests entirely with the passengers in question,” reported by Mirror.

The incident comes days after terror victims condemned a video showing members of the Irish women’s national football team singing the same pro-IRA chant.
